Top 10 Tips for Safe Asbestos Removal and Disposal

Asbestos, a once commonly used building material, poses serious health risks if its fibres are released into the air and inhaled. Therefore, safe asbestos removal and disposal are of utmost importance to protect both the workers and the surrounding environment. If you’re dealing with asbestos in your home or workplace, here are ten essential tips to follow for a safe removal and disposal process.

1. Hire Certified Professionals

When it comes to handling asbestos, never attempt to remove or dispose of it yourself. Hire certified professionals who have the necessary training and expertise to handle asbestos safely. This ensures expert execution of the removal process, minimising the risk of exposure.

2. Conduct a Thorough Asbestos Survey

Before any removal or renovation work, it’s crucial to conduct a thorough asbestos survey. An accredited asbestos surveyor will identify the presence and conditions of asbestos-containing materials (ACMs) in your building. This survey helps develop an effective removal plan.

3. Plan and Prepare

Create a detailed plan for asbestos removal, including timeline, containment measures, protective equipment, waste disposal, and legal requirements. Adequate planning ensures a systematic and controlled removal process.

4. Notify Relevant Authorities

Before starting asbestos removal, contact your local authorities to obtain necessary permits and comply with legal requirements. Failure to do so may result in penalties and legal complications. It’s best to follow the regulations to ensure a safe and compliant removal process.

5. Establish a Containment Area

During asbestos removal, set up a sealed containment area to prevent fibres from spreading to unaffected areas. Use plastic sheets, negative air pressure machines, and air filtration systems to ensure containment. Mark the area with appropriate warning signs.

6. Utilise Personal Protective Equipment (PPE)

Workers involved in asbestos removal must wear appropriate PPE, including disposable coveralls, gloves, masks (respirators), and goggles. PPE acts as a crucial physical barrier, minimising the risk of asbestos exposure.

7. Employ Wet Removal Methods

To prevent asbestos fibres from becoming airborne, utilise wet removal methods. Wetting ACMs with water or a suitable wetting agent will minimise fibre release. Proper dampening during removal is vital to maintaining a safe environment.

8. Handle Asbestos Waste Properly

Asbestos waste should be double-bagged in clearly labeled heavy-duty plastic bags. Use bags with specific markings indicating asbestos content. Dispose of asbestos waste at approved facilities designated for hazardous waste, following local regulations.

9. Clean and Decontaminate

Thoroughly clean the containment area and all equipment used in the removal process. Use appropriate vacuum cleaners fitted with HEPA filters specifically designed for asbestos debris. Decontamination helps ensure that no asbestos fibres are left behind.

10. Perform Air Monitoring and Final Inspection

After asbestos removal, conduct air monitoring to verify that the area is free from asbestos fibres. Engage an accredited asbestos testing company to perform an air quality assessment and provide clearance certification. Obtain relevant documentation to support the safe removal and disposal process.

Safe asbestos removal and disposal require meticulous planning, professional expertise, and strict adherence to guidelines and regulations. By following these ten tips, you will minimise the risk of exposure to asbestos fibres, protecting the health and safety of all individuals involved and the environment at large. Prioritise safety, engage a certified professional asbestos removal company, and ensure compliance throughout the process to achieve successful asbestos removal and disposal.
